Born in the 11th century at Sriperumbudur, sometime during the Ramanuja ([ɽaːmaːnʊdʑɐ]; Middle Tamil: Rāmāṉujam; Classical Sanskrit: Rāmānuja c. 1077 - 1157), also known as Ramanujacharya, was an Indian Hindu philosopher, guru and a social reformer.He is noted to be one of the most important exponents of the Sri Vaishnavism tradition within Hinduism. His philosophical foundations for devotionalism were influential to the Bhakti movement.
